Why the Check Engine Light Comes On
Before diving into reset methods, it’s important to understand why the check engine light illuminates in the first place. The 2009 Honda Odyssey, like all modern vehicles, is equipped with an onboard diagnostic system (OBD2) that monitors engine performance, emissions, and various sensors.
When the system detects a problem—such as a faulty oxygen sensor, loose gas cap, or misfiring cylinder—it triggers the check engine light and stores a diagnostic trouble code (DTC). These codes help technicians pinpoint the issue quickly.
Common causes in the 2009 Odyssey include:
– Loose or damaged gas cap
– Faulty oxygen (O2) sensor
– Mass airflow (MAF) sensor issues
– Catalytic converter problems
– Spark plug or ignition coil failures
– Evaporative emissions system leaks
Ignoring these issues can lead to reduced fuel efficiency, increased emissions, and even engine damage over time. That’s why diagnosing the problem is the first—and most important—step.

Method 1: Using an OBD2 Scanner (Recommended)
The safest and most accurate way to reset the check engine light is by using an OBD2 scanner. This method allows you to read the trouble codes, understand the problem, and clear the light—all without risking damage to your vehicle’s electronics.
Step 1: Locate the OBD2 Port
In the 2009 Honda Odyssey, the OBD2 port is typically located under the dashboard on the driver’s side. It’s a 16-pin connector, usually black or gray, and may be tucked behind a small panel or near the steering column. If you can’t find it, consult your owner’s manual or look for a diagram online.
Step 2: Plug in the Scanner
Turn off the ignition, then plug the OBD2 scanner into the port. Make sure the connection is secure. Some scanners require you to turn the ignition to the “ON” position (without starting the engine) to power up.
Step 3: Read the Trouble Codes
Follow the scanner’s instructions to retrieve the stored codes. Most scanners will display a code like “P0420” or “P0171.” Write down the code(s) for reference.
You can look up the meaning of the code using the scanner’s built-in database or by searching online. For example, P0420 often indicates a problem with the catalytic converter, while P0171 suggests a lean fuel mixture.
Step 4: Address the Underlying Issue
Before resetting the light, it’s essential to fix the problem. For instance:
– If the code points to a loose gas cap, tighten it or replace it if damaged.
– If it’s an O2 sensor issue, you may need to replace the sensor (a job best left to a mechanic if you’re not experienced).
– For a MAF sensor problem, cleaning it with MAF cleaner spray might resolve the issue.
Skipping this step means the light will likely come back on after a short drive.
Step 5: Clear the Codes
Once the issue is resolved, use the scanner to clear the trouble codes. Most scanners have a “Clear Codes” or “Erase DTCs” option. Select it and confirm.
The check engine light should turn off immediately. If it doesn’t, double-check the scanner connection and try again.
Step 6: Test Drive and Monitor
Take your Odyssey for a short drive—about 10–15 minutes—to allow the vehicle’s computer to complete a drive cycle. This process helps the system verify that the repair was successful.
If the light stays off, congratulations! The reset was successful. If it returns, the problem may not be fully resolved, or a new issue may have emerged.
Method 2: Disconnecting the Battery
If you don’t have an OBD2 scanner, disconnecting the battery is a common alternative. This method forces the vehicle’s computer (ECU) to reset by cutting power, which clears stored codes and turns off the check engine light.
However, this approach has drawbacks. It may also reset other systems, such as the radio presets, clock, and anti-theft settings. In some cases, it can trigger new warning lights or require a relearn procedure for the transmission or throttle body.
Step 1: Turn Off the Engine and Remove the Key
Make sure the vehicle is completely off and the key is removed from the ignition. This prevents any electrical surges during the process.
Step 2: Locate the Battery
Open the hood and locate the 12-volt battery. In the 2009 Odyssey, it’s usually on the right side of the engine bay.
Step 3: Disconnect the Negative Terminal
Using a wrench or socket, loosen the nut on the negative (black) battery terminal. Carefully remove the cable and secure it away from the battery post to prevent accidental contact.
Safety Tip: Always disconnect the negative terminal first to reduce the risk of short circuits.
Step 4: Wait 15–30 Minutes
Leave the battery disconnected for at least 15 minutes. This allows the ECU’s capacitors to fully discharge, ensuring a complete reset.
Some experts recommend waiting up to 30 minutes for older vehicles or if the light has been on for a long time.
Step 5: Reconnect the Battery
Reattach the negative cable and tighten the nut securely. Make sure the connection is firm to avoid electrical issues.
Step 6: Start the Vehicle
Turn the ignition to the “ON” position and wait a few seconds. Then start the engine. The check engine light should be off.
If the light remains on, the underlying issue may still exist, or the ECU hasn’t fully reset. In this case, try driving the vehicle for a day or two to allow the system to relearn.
Step 7: Reset Other Systems (If Needed)
After reconnecting the battery, you may need to:
– Reset the clock
– Reprogram radio stations
– Re-sync the key fob (if equipped)
– Perform a throttle body relearn (some models require this)
Check your owner’s manual for specific instructions.
Method 3: Drive Cycle Reset (Natural Clearing)
In some cases, the check engine light may turn off on its own after the problem is fixed—without any manual intervention. This happens when the vehicle’s computer completes a “drive cycle,” a series of driving conditions that allow it to test and verify system performance.
For the 2009 Honda Odyssey, a typical drive cycle includes:
– Cold start (engine below 122°F)
– Idle for 2–3 minutes
– Drive at varying speeds (city and highway)
– Accelerate and decelerate smoothly
– Come to a complete stop and idle again
Completing this cycle can take 30–60 minutes of mixed driving. If the issue was minor—like a loose gas cap—the light may disappear after a few days of normal driving.
However, this method is unreliable for serious issues. If the light stays on, use an OBD2 scanner or battery disconnection method instead.
Troubleshooting Common Issues
Even after following the steps above, you might encounter problems. Here’s how to handle common scenarios:
Check Engine Light Comes Back On
If the light returns shortly after a reset, the original issue likely wasn’t fully resolved. Use an OBD2 scanner to check for new or recurring codes. Persistent codes may indicate a deeper mechanical problem requiring professional diagnosis.
Radio or Clock Resets After Battery Disconnection
This is normal. Simply reprogram your preferred settings. If your radio has an anti-theft code, you’ll need to enter it using the preset buttons (refer to the owner’s manual).
Vehicle Runs Rough After Reset
Disconnecting the battery can disrupt the ECU’s learned parameters. Drive the vehicle normally for a few days to allow the system to relearn idle speed, shift points, and fuel trims.
OBD2 Scanner Won’t Connect
Ensure the ignition is in the “ON” position (engine off). Check the scanner’s compatibility with your vehicle. Some cheap scanners don’t work well with older models.
No Codes Found, But Light Is On
Rarely, the light may be triggered by a pending code that hasn’t fully matured. Drive the vehicle and monitor for new codes. If the light stays on with no codes, there may be an electrical issue with the dashboard or ECU.
When to See a Mechanic
While many check engine light issues can be resolved at home, some problems require professional attention. Seek a certified mechanic if:
– The light flashes (indicating a severe misfire that can damage the catalytic converter)
– You’re unsure how to interpret or fix the trouble code
– The vehicle shows symptoms like poor performance, stalling, or unusual noises
– The light returns repeatedly after multiple resets
A professional diagnostic can save time, money, and prevent further damage.
